Why you should listen Nick from Gamma joins Andy to discuss Bitcoin, the halving, memecoins, Runes, and Ordinals. Ordinals are Bitcoin NFTs you can mint directly on the Bitcoin blockchain. Each sat (the smallest unit of Bitcoin) can be inscribed with data, such as JPGs, GIFs, PDFs and more, creating a Bitcoin Ordinal Inscription. Thanks to Ordinal Theory (which references the ordering of individual Satoshis), we can now inscribe data onto single Satoshis on the Bitcoin blockchain directly and transact them like NFTs. Whether it’s an image, a memo, or anything else you want to inscribe, this data is immutably and securely stored directly on the L1 Bitcoin Blockchain. With the rise in interest around Ordinals, Bitcoin blockchain activity has increased, giving miners more fees and putting positive effects on the security and decentralization of Bitcoin. And because of Bitcoin’s robustness, every inscription is immutably and permanently secured on the Bitcoin blockchain.
